How they compare

Equatorial Guinea currently reports 1.6% against 1.5% in Botswana, a difference of 0.1%.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 66 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Equatorial Guinea ahead.

Botswana ranks 168th and Equatorial Guinea ranks 165th of 218 countries.

Across the 7 decades both report, Botswana averaged higher in 3 and Equatorial Guinea in 4.

Head to head by decade

Decade Botswana Equatorial Guinea Difference Ahead
1960s 1.3% 2.1% 0.8% Equatorial Guinea
1970s 1.2% 1.8% 0.6% Equatorial Guinea
1980s 1.2% 1.6% 0.3% Equatorial Guinea
1990s 1.3% 1.3% 0.0% Equatorial Guinea
2000s 1.2% 1.2% 0.0% Botswana
2010s 1.3% 1.2% 0.0% Botswana
2020s 1.5% 1.5% 0.0% Botswana

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
